Description

The University of Edinburgh is seeking to gather market information with regards to a potential future tender opportunity - contract for comprehensive planned and reactive lift maintenance services. The contract will require suppliers to provide a fully comprehensive lift service to the University. This will include the regular planned preventative maintenance, 24 hour breakdown response and all repairs to the lifts to keep them operating in a safe and reliable condition. The repairs will include any defects that are reported within the LOLER Thorough Examinations and those identified during Maintenance Evaluation Audits by our Lift Consultants. There are approximately 250-300 lifts in operation across all University sites, using electric, hydraulic and disabled platform lift systems. Interested parties will be required to demonstrate they have the relevant proven experience to deliver the services which are similar in value and complexity of estate. Due to the size of the estate it is anticipated this contract will be divided into geographical lots and therefore reduce any risk associated with delivery of services by one supplier. The procurement strategy and tender documents are currently work in progress and the information provided above may change prior to tender publication.
